Foghorn Systems: Machine-Learning Industrial IoT for higher fidelity data analytics

An Intellyx Brain Candy Brief

Foghorn Systems logo - Intellyx Brain CandyA little time with Foghorn Systems CTO and co-founder Sastry Malladi makes one realize how fast the space of IoT has evolved, and how far the technology can still go until broader industrial adoption.

Foghorn has pushed a lean, real-time complex event processing and data filtering engine onto the edge of just about every programmable electronic sensor and mobile device produced today for most business scenarios, thereby attempting to unbound IoT from its current limitations of bandwidth, power and a lack of context to make productive use of volumes of data.

“Today’s users only tend to know if ‘something’s not working’ in reviewing data collected from IoT devices, so they get very specific failures or not enough sensor data much of the time,” says Malladi. “We apply an edge-based machine learning engine. You can train and deploy an algorithmic model, then provide inferencing and execution at runtime.”

The company is backed by a consortium of several of of the world’s largest industrial and electronics companies such as Dell, Bosch, Honeywell and GE who stand to benefit from IIoT, machine learning and data analytics improvements across an array of devices.
